FCA earns Four-Star Charity Navigator Rating

The Fellowship of Christian Athletes (FCA) has earned its 12th consecutive four-star designation from Charity Navigator, a leading independent charity evaluator that helps donors make sound giving decisions by evaluating charities’ financial health and commitment to accountability and transparency. Just 1% of the organizations Charity Navigator rates have received at least 12 consecutive four-star evaluations. “We are honored that Charity Navigator has recognized FCA for the 12th consecutive year with its top charity rating,” said FCA President and CEO Shane Williamson. “We count it a privilege to work with friends and supporters around the world, and take very seriously the responsibility before us to use our donors’ gifts wisely and with the best interest of coaches and athletes at heart. FCA is blessed to partner with so many who believe in our vision and mission and have come alongside this worldwide ministry to impact others for Christ.” Four stars is Charity Navigator’s highest possible rating and indicates that FCA adheres to sector best practices and executes its mission in a financially efficient way.
